SOUTH AFRICAN Airways management has agreed to a pay freeze from April 2002 to March 2003. That's according to CEO Andre Viljoen who says the decision was made in the interests of the continued viability of the airline. According to FTW sister newspaper TNW, daily travel allowances for managers have also been reduced from US$90 (R1000) to US$70 (R800).
